Reactor What is Unregulated?

Unregulated reactors are inductive components that form series-regulated circuits with capacitors to minimize total harmonic distortion (THD) and prevent resonance in power factor correction systems.

Main Benefits

  • Eliminates the risk of resonance
  • Suppresses harmonic currents
  • Increases capacitor life
  • Reduces maintenance costs
  • Ensures low losses and silent operation

 

Operating Data

Rated Voltage 230–۱۰۰۰ V Rated Power 3–۱۰۰۰ kVA
Rated frequency ۵۰ / ۶۰ Hz Unadjusted degree ۵.۶۷%, ۷%–۱۴%
Inductance tolerance ±۳% Insulation (coil–core) ۳ kV
Number of phases Single-phase and three-phase

Standards and Conformity

Standards EN 60076-6, EN 61558-2-20 Compliance CE certified

Safety and Protection

Protection degree IP00, indoor installation Class Insulation F (155°C)
Improvement Class H, with vacuum varnish Cooling Natural cooling, T40
Thermal switch 125°C (1NC, mid-phase)

Design and Construction

Type Iron core, low loss steel sheet Coil material Aluminum foil or copper/aluminum wire
Structure Dry type Terminals Terminal block, cable gland or copper busbar
